A Setlist Spanning 50 Years of Party Classics
The Black Ties cover everything from Elvis and The Beatles through to Ed Sheeran, Gerry Cinnamon, and Taylor Swift. Oasis, Queen, The Killers, and Bon Jovi are all there for the big singalong moments. Sinatra and Bublé add a touch of swing. Scottish favourites including Runrig, Deacon Blue, and The Proclaimers are well represented. It's a setlist designed to keep every age group happy, and the band's ability to read a room means the right songs land at the right time. Couples can flag favourites and exclusions, and first dances are learned to order.

Ceilidh
The Black Ties offer a ceilidh set of up to 45 minutes, with Luciano calling the dances while Dario and Gary get out on the floor to demonstrate the steps. It's fun, accessible, and delivered with the same personality as the rest of the set. Gay Gordons, Strip the Willow, and all the favourites are covered.
